Ras Al Khaimah city

Ras Al Khaimah's city is built around a creek with the old town on one side and the new on the other, and the Hajar mountains rise directly behind it — which is what makes it the base for the country's highest road. Pearling was the emirate's trade before oil, and a farm on the creek still seeds and harvests by hand.

What marks it out

  • The National Museum, in the fort above the creek
  • Dhayah Fort, the last hilltop fort of its kind in the country
  • A working pearl farm on the creek

Getting there

About seventy-five minutes from Dubai, and the emirate has its own international airport.

Ras Al Khaimah · Mountains & adventure

Jais Flight, the longest zipline

2.83 kilometres off the summit of Jebel Jais, face-down, at up to 150 km/h. Certified as the longest in the world.

Ras Al Khaimah · Mountains & adventure

Drive to the top of the country

A sealed switchback road climbing towards 1,934 metres, with viewing decks near the summit. Take a jacket; it is genuinely cold up there in winter.

Ras Al Khaimah · Heritage & forts

Open an oyster at Suwaidi Pearl Farm

A working farm run by a pearling family, on the water. They explain the trade that built these towns, then open a shell in front of you.

Jebel Jais season

November to March

The mountain's own season: trail running, via ferrata, the zipline and cold enough nights for a fire at the top.

Free entry · elements ticketed

The summit road and the viewing platforms are free. The zipline, the via ferrata and the sledder are ticketed activities.
